In the realms of Hinduism and other Indian faiths, Chandan Pooja holds a revered place. This time-honored tradition consists of the application of fragrant sandalwood paste to deities, icons, and sometimes even on oneself. It is believed that the divine essence of sandalwood strengthens the sanctity of the ritual, bringing peace, purity, and blessings into one's life.
Often performed at the time of prayers and mantras, pooja chandarana Chandan Pooja is a visual spectacle . The lustrous hues of the sandalwood paste contrasts beautifully the golden or silver backgrounds, augmenting the overall beauty and grandeur.
Beyond its aesthetic appeal, Chandan Pooja is deeply rooted in spiritual significance . The act of applying sandalwood demonstrates reverence towards the deities. It is considered to purify the mind and body, washing away negative energies and paving the way for spiritual growth.

Importance of Chandan in Hindu Worship
Chandan, recognized as sandalwood, holds a venerated place in Hinduism. It is commonly employed in various rituals and observances. The scent it possesses is thought to purify the atmosphere and create a sense of spiritual calmness. Applying chandan on the forehead or body is seen as a form of worship and demonstration of reverence. Moreover, chandan stands for purity, peace, and godliness.
